2012 EJ is a type 1C supernova. It was discovered by Dave Grennan (Raheny Observatory, MPC J41) just after midnight on 22nd August. Reported in CBET 3210, 2012EJ is located in IC2611 (Lynx).

Dave is the only Irishman to have discovered a Supernova from Ireland - and this is his second. Given his phenomenal work-rate, can we expect more in the future? No pressure, Dave!
